During his pro club career, Harvey played in the National Basketball Association (NBA).
After high school, Harvey played college basketball at Southern Illinois University.
After playing during the summer 1993, with the Atlanta Eagles of the USBL, he signed as a free agent in 1993, with the NBA's Los Angeles Lakers, for whom he started on opening night of the 1993–94 season.
